Output 85353373c9cfb7c632d4bbd9c55f8d944dc7d7ce3446bf7520a158765287c40f:0

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2058d95484519688ccac94980b5c44daaf023487 OP_EQUAL
address
34e3z1qmJDXp69CEda3cWMvK9Ft3GMdVdy
transaction
85353373c9cfb7c632d4bbd9c55f8d944dc7d7ce3446bf7520a158765287c40f
confirmations
383578
spent
true